    In this candid and wide-ranging 2016 sit-down on *Chit Chat with Brittany*, Marc Lamont Hill opens up about some of the most important conversations happening in America, and reveals a more personal side of himself along the way. Hill unpacks why colorblindness is not the answer to racism in America, drawing a powerful distinction between being post-racial and being post-racist. The conversation takes an intimate turn as Hill discusses Black masculinity, breaking down how society strips young Black boys of their emotional range from birth, the damage of hyper-masculine norms.
